A DESIGN PROCEDURE TO OPTIMIZE THE SELECTION OF THE WATER-SIDE FREE COOLING (WSFC) COMPONENTS.
Author(s) : MUMMA S. A., CHENG C., HAMILTON F.
Summary
THE APPROACH TAKEN IN THE WORK WAS TO MATHEMATICALLY MODEL AND SIMULATE THE THERMAL AND ECONOMIC PERFORMANCE OF THE 3 WSFC COMPONENTS AND RELATE THE COMPONENTS' PERFORMANCE TO SIMULATED AND ACTUAL BUILDING LOAD PROFILES. BASED UPON THE SIMULATION WORK, OPTIMUM COMPONENT SELECTION WAS POSSIBLE BASED UPON LIFE-CYCLE COST ANALYSIS. THE WORK PROVIDES A METHOD FOR SELECTING THE BEST COMPONENTS FOR WSFC.
